East of the town of Haney, this 400 hectare park features the Bell-Irving fish hatchery, rushing waters through sandstone sculptured canyons, walking trails, fishing, canoeing, and picnic facilities with a view of the two waterfalls. Did you know that the word "Kanaka" is Hawaiian? Kanaka refers to the Hawaiian labourers who settled in this area in the late 1800s.Details
